The story of James Oliver Bunn began in 1924 in Clayton, Johnston, NC, USA. In 1930, James Oliver Bunn resided in Clayton, Johnston, North Carolina. In 1930, James Oliver Bunn resided in Clayton, Johnston, North Carolina. James Oliver Bunn married Berry Runell Boyette, and had children including Gary Lenel Bunn, James Bruce Bunn, Joseph Edward Bunn, Linda Gray Bunn, Tony Martin Bunn. James Oliver Bunn passed away in 2011 in Clayton, Johnston County, North Carolina, United States of America.
